/**
* Reports that the screen is fully displayed.
*
* Ends the TTFD span (`ui.load.full_display`) with the current timestamp.
* If called before TTID completes, the TTFD span is deferred until TTID ends.
* Subsequent calls are ignored once the span has ended.
*
* This is the imperative equivalent of the `<TimeToFullDisplay>` component,
* matching the cross-SDK `Sentry.reportFullyDisplayed()` API.
*/
export function reportFullyDisplayed(): void {
updateFullDisplaySpan(Date.now() / 1000, undefined, false);
}

TTFD deadline timer set to 0ms because `updateFullDisplaySpan` calls `startTimeToFullDisplaySpan` without `timeoutMs`

`updateFullDisplaySpan` calls `startTimeToFullDisplaySpan({ isAutoInstrumented })` (timetodisplay.tsx:458), passing a defined `options` object that omits `timeoutMs`. Because the function's default parameter `{ timeoutMs: 30_000 }` only applies when the entire `options` argument is `undefined`, `options.timeoutMs` is `undefined` on this path. The deadline is created via `setTimeout(fn, options.timeoutMs)` (line 338) with no fallback, so `setTimeout(fn, undefined)` normalises to a 0ms timer. When native frame capture is enabled, `captureEndFramesAndAttachToSpan` awaits a native bridge call that resolves on a later macrotask, so the 0ms deadline callback fires first, marks the TTFD span `deadline_exceeded`, and ends it with the TTID end timestamp instead of the real full-display timestamp. This affects both the imperative `reportFullyDisplayed()` path and the `<TimeToFullDisplay>` component path, since both route through `updateFullDisplaySpan`.
